Grants paid by East County Solutions

EIN 27-4540496 · Portland, OR · Form 990, Schedule I · NTEE P20

East County Solutions of Portland, OR (EIN 27-4540496) reported 6 grants paid totaling $1,698,120 to 1 recipient in tax years 2019–2024, on Form 990, Schedule I. Derived from IRS e-file data, dataset version 2026.09.0, built 2026-09-03.
